Chris-
There is no built in capability in GP to modify HKEY_CLASSES_ROOT, which
holds file associations. However, I would think that you could create a
custom ADM to do this.

Subject: [gptalk] Question about the way apps run



In windows you can specify which applications are associated with specific
applications, like when you open a .tiff file, MS document and imaging
viewer opens. Is anyone aware of a GP setting that controls this so that we
can force these changes to our users PC's?
